2025 NAB Crystal Radio Award Winners Announced

The National Association of Broadcasters (NAB) today announced the ten winners of the 38th annual NAB Crystal Radio Awards. Since 1987, the NAB Crystal Radio Awards have recognized radio stations for their exceptional year-round commitment to community service. The NAB Crystal Radio Award recipients were chosen from 50 previously announced finalists.
The finalists were honored and the winners were announced at the 2025 NAB State Leadership Conference in Washington, DC, where over 500 broadcasters from across the country have gathered to advocate for local stations' policy priorities.
NAB also presented Hubbard Broadcasting's WJJY-FM in Brainerd, MN, with the Crystal Heritage Award during the conference. The Heritage Award recognizes radio stations that have won a total of five Crystal Radio Awards for exceptional year-round community service efforts. Only 12 other stations have received this honor.
2025 NAB Crystal Radio Award winners:
- KNBA-FM/Anchorage AK
- KROX-AM/Crookston, MN
- KSFI-FM/Salt Lake City
- WCBS-FM/New York
- WTBV-FM/Tampa-St. Petersburg
- WTOP-FM/Washington, DC
- WUSL-FM/Philadelphia
- WWBX-FM/Boston
- WWRM-FM/Tampa-St. Petersburg
- WYCT-FM/Mobile, AL
The winners were chosen by a panel of judges representing the broadcast industry, community service organizations and public relations firms.
